docs(ethereum): document clear-signing ABI calldata parsing.

Covers the static/dynamic head rule, per-node body layouts, static
tuple and static-struct-array encodings, a word-by-word decode of the
paths-descriptor test vector, failure behavior (blind-signing
fallback), and which test exercises which encoding shape.

The short version

What changed, and why it matters

This commit only adds documentation. It explains how Trezor's Ethereum app decodes smart-contract call data for clear-signing and how the tests cover different data layouts. No code behavior changes.
